Why Does Posting Time Matter on TikTok?  

TikTok’s algorithm prioritizes content based on engagement. If your video gets quick likes, comments, and shares shortly after posting, the algorithm is more likely to push it to a wider audience. Posting when your followers are most active increases the chances of immediate engagement.  

Best Time to Post on TikTok Today 

While general trends can help, the best time to post on TikTok today depends on your specific audience. However, studies suggest that the following time slots tend to work well:  

– Morning (6 AM – 9 AM): People often check TikTok while commuting or starting their day.  

– Lunchtime (12 PM – 2 PM): Users scroll during breaks.  

– Evening (6 PM – 10 PM): Peak activity as people relax after work or school.  

To find your ideal posting time, check TikTok Analytics (available for Pro accounts) to see when your followers are most active.  

Best Time to Post on TikTok Monday

Mondays can be tricky since users are transitioning back to work or school. The best time to post on TikTok Monday is typically:  

– Early morning (7 AM – 8 AM) – Captures users before their day gets busy.  

– Evening (7 PM – 9 PM) – When people unwind after work.  

Best Time to Post on TikTok Wednesday 

Midweek engagement is usually steady. The best time to post on TikTok Wednesday is:  

– Late morning (10 AM – 12 PM) – When people take short breaks.  

– Afternoon (3 PM – 5 PM) – Post-work or school scrolling begins.  

– Night (8 PM – 11 PM) – High engagement as users relax.  

Best Time to Post on TikTok Saturday

Weekends see different usage patterns. The best time to post on TikTok Saturday is:  

– Late morning (10 AM – 12 PM) – People wake up later and check their phones.  

– Afternoon (2 PM – 5 PM) – Leisure time for browsing.  

– Night (9 PM – 12 AM) – Peak social media activity.  

Final Tips for TikTok Posting Success 

– Experiment with timings – Test different slots to see what works best.  

– Use TikTok Analytics – Monitor when your audience is most active.  

– Stay consistent – Regular posting improves visibility.
